The Vertical Gas Corridor: Key Infrastructure for Energy Security in Southeastern Europe
The Executive Director of "Bulgartransgaz" presented the strategic role of the Vertical Corridor at a conference in Egypt. The emphasis is on the importance of the corridor for the supply of liquefied natural gas (LNG) from the Eastern Mediterranean and other regions to Southeastern Europe, including Moldova and Ukraine. The infrastructure in Bulgaria is expected to be completed by the end of the year.

FARA 2026: A Celebration of Ideas and the Best Advertising Campaigns in Burgas
The most prestigious advertising forum in Bulgaria - FARA, will mark its 26th edition in Burgas from June 4 to 6, 2026. Under the motto "Ideas Celebrate", the Festival will present the best creative solutions and media campaigns, adding a new category for artificial intelligence and an award for brand managers.

Burgas Free University in the European Ocean Board
Burgas Free University (BFU) has been included in the newly established European Ocean Board by the European Commission, as the sole representative of the Black Sea basin. The Board will support Commissioner for Fisheries and Oceans, Kostas Kadis.
Man Beaten to Death in Nessebar: Zhivko Georgiev Arrested, Accused of Murder
A 47-year-old man was beaten to death in Nessebar after a conflict in a nightclub. Zhivko Georgiev is accused of the murder and faces 10 to 20 years in prison. The prosecution also confirmed another case involving Georgiev from two years ago.
